A modern Anki custom scheduling based on Free Spaced Repetition Scheduler algorithm
-
Updated
Jun 17, 2025 - Jupyter Notebook
A modern Anki custom scheduling based on Free Spaced Repetition Scheduler algorithm
A spaced repetition algorithm based on DSR model
ts-fsrs is a versatile package written in TypeScript that supports ES modules, CommonJS, and UMD.
Spaced-repetition: open-source, free for all
FSRS for Rust, including Optimizer and Scheduler
An Anki add-on that supports Postpone & Advance & Load Balance & Easy Days & Disperse Siblings & Flatten
SM-2 is a simple spaced repetition algorithm. It calculates the number of days to wait before reviewing a piece of information based on how easily the the information was remembered today.
A spaced repetition algorithm which overtakes Anki and catches up with SuperMemo.
A Stochastic Shortest Path Algorithm for Optimizing Spaced Repetition Scheduling
A benchmark for spaced repetition schedulers/algorithms
📦 Published package for spaced repetition algorithm SM-2
FSRS Optimizer Package
Optimizing Spaced Repetition Schedule by Capturing the Dynamics of Memory
Simple spaced repetition scheduler based on the classic Anki algorithm.
FSRS for the browser, including Optimizer and Scheduler
Rust-based Scheduler for FSRS
A simple comparison between FSRS and SM-17
Code and real data for "Large-scale randomized experiment reveals machine learning helps people learn and remember more effectively", npj Science of Learning 2021
Add a description, image, and links to the spaced-repetition-algorithm topic page so that developers can more easily learn about it.
To associate your repository with the spaced-repetition-algorithm topic, visit your repo's landing page and select "manage topics."